GOALS:
The people of this island should be innovative and open to change. We must bring new methods, ideas, and products in order to improve our standards of living.
Because resources are extremely scarce, our society needs to establish what our people need and want. Also, we'll need to evaluate how much goods to distribute among individuals.
The people of "The Island of The Lost" should decide how the wealth, goods, and products are divided within society. Also, we should consider how much we should provide for those who are unwilling to work.
The people of this island should feel secure that their needs will be provided for.
The decisions of the island will be made through the idea of "Majority Rules." The island people will vote and cast their decisions into a ballot.
Our people will need food, as it is necessary to survive.
On our island, we will need to make weapons such as spears and bow and arrows for hunting for food.
We will need shelters to protect us from natural threats such as wild animals and harsh weather.
We will also need to make tools such as fishing rods and traps along with hammers and other building tools.
We will need to produce energy for homes and businesses.
We can create windmills for energy. Also, being on the Western Coast there are oil reserves that we can tap in to. Tools, weapons, and shelters will be made manually. Once the society begins to evolve we can use machines.
"The Island of The Lost" will rely on natural resources such as oil, water, and fertile land. The land will be divided equally amongst the people of the island. Farm land will be shared and will be located close to the water for easier irrigation.

The work we will have to do on the island will include farming, hunting, gathering, building, cooking, and water collectors among other things. Who works these jobs will be determined by the skill set of the individual. The jobs no one likes will go to the people with the lowest skill set. Everyone will have at minimum one job that they are specialized for. Someone will be elected to maintain the peace and to distribute jobs.
The crashed ship will be scrapped for parts such as combustion engines for mills and power. Tools and weapons will be made using the islands natural resources such s rocks and wood. The society will not use a currency because we will use trade. As society develops, we will develop a form of currency.
Food, water, shelter, and clothing are common basic needs. Also, healthcare, sanitation, and education are needed to sustain good life. All of these needs will be provided for by government until society is more stable. At that point, a vote will be taken to start involving the government less in people's lives.
